Package org.mockserver.model
Interface HttpMessage<T extends HttpMessage,B extends Body>
- All Superinterfaces:
Message
- All Known Implementing Classes:
HttpRequest,HttpResponse
- Author:
- jamesdbloom
-
Method Summary
Modifier and TypeMethodDescriptionbooleancontainsHeader(String name) getBody()byte[]getFirstHeader(String name) removeHeader(String name) removeHeader(NottableString name) replaceHeader(Header header) withBody(byte[] body) withContentType(MediaType mediaType) withCookie(String name, String value) withCookie(Cookie cookie) withCookie(NottableString name, NottableString value) withCookies(List<Cookie> cookies) withCookies(Cookie... cookies) withCookies(Cookies cookies) withHeader(String name, String... values) withHeader(Header header) withHeader(NottableString name, NottableString... values) withHeaders(List<Header> headers) withHeaders(Header... headers) withHeaders(Headers headers)
-
Method Details
-
withBody
-
withBody
-
withBody
-
withBody
-
getBody
B getBody() -
getBodyAsRawBytes
byte[] getBodyAsRawBytes() -
getBodyAsString
String getBodyAsString() -
getHeaders
Headers getHeaders() -
withHeaders
-
withHeaders
-
withHeaders
-
withHeader
-
withHeader
-
withHeader
-
withContentType
-
replaceHeader
-
getHeaderList
-
getHeader
-
getFirstHeader
-
containsHeader
-
removeHeader
-
removeHeader
-
getCookies
Cookies getCookies() -
withCookies
-
withCookies
-
withCookies
-
withCookie
-
withCookie
-
withCookie
-
getCookieList
-